Energy Storage Ireland is a representative association of public and private sector organisations who are interested and active in the development of energy storage in Ireland and Northern Ireland.
Technologies such as pumped hydro, compressed air energy storage, liquid air energy storage etc. already offer potential options, but these types of solution require locations with specific geographical characteristics that are not common on the island of Ireland.
